WebWhereas binary fission is a method of propagation used by bacteria and archaea, mitosis occurs in eukaryotic cells. Moreover, the two occur for different reasons in cells. However, the two processes go through a number of phases involving DNA division followed by splitting of the cell into two daughter cells.

Web6 de abr. de 2024 · Binary fission is a type of asexual reproduction typically observed in prokaryotes and a few single-celled eukaryotes. In this method of asexual reproduction, there is a separation of the parent cell into two new daughter cells. This process happens with the division and duplication of the parent’s genetic matter into two parts. WebBoth mitosis and binary fission produce two daughter cells that are identical to each other.
